Transaction 58591248f571a40cf166b3cf3b200807dcd47871dfb241deab8650c76d57ee0a
1 Input
2 Outputs
- 58591248f571a40cf166b3cf3b200807dcd47871dfb241deab8650c76d57ee0a:0
- 58591248f571a40cf166b3cf3b200807dcd47871dfb241deab8650c76d57ee0a:1
value 13000000
address 16L5KxG6y6rDQF53kgxnAx9NtkUpjyabjb
value 186983
address 1KVD7AMTUUPPeVX9wANSj2JAPU2AjgXwWz